From Redrock Wiki

    The legacy Trac 4.0 version of TutorTrac/AdvisorTrac/FitnessTrac is no longer receiving updates and will be end-of-life in 2025. Click here to schedule a TracCloud demo or reach out to for migration pricing or contract details.

New, easy to use interface
TracCloud features a modern, easy to use, and mobile-friendly interface, allowing you to easily find and manage your data as you need. Students, staff, and faculty will have a much easier time navigating through the system and accessing the data they need. The new dashboard offers many easy to access widgets to view and manage your data.


New Features
Export almost any report into Excel. Static and dynamic QR codes for touchless-kiosk environments. Unlimited custom data fields in student records, visits, appointments, and more. Customizable views of listing pages. Student timelines. Twig and HTML-supported emails and system messages. Customizable log listing and kiosk views. Center descriptions. New reports. Student success plans as a new module, along with work plans for staff. The full list of changes couldn't fit in this article, and more is being added all the time. Relating to the schedule specifically, you'll find a new appointments listing, availability badges, custom search appointment links and QR codes, unlimited customizable max appointment rules, asynchronous appointment support, and more.


With Twig support, you can personalize system messages, upcoming appointment lists, emails, and more based on the users who are viewing/receiving them. From simple changes like greeting the user by name to completely changing an email based on if the related appointment was in-person or online, in a certain center, for a certain reason, even if a certain custom field in the student's profile has a specific value. This extends to the log listing and kiosks as well, where you can add or remove fields, rearrange the data that's displayed, and add custom formatting with HTML and Twig.


Rewritten from the ground up hosted on AWS, using a MySQL database, TracCloud is faster in every way. This performance increase compared to Trac 4.0 can be noticed throughout the entire system, with reports being especially improved. Even the biggest reports in TracCloud load within a few seconds.


Migrate Existing Data
Migrate your existing data from Trac 4.0, allowing you to pick up right where you left off. We'll work with you to plan out your migration, coordinating with your IT, and training your system administrators to get you started in TracCloud.


Click here to schedule a TracCloud demo!

Blocking Students from Booking Appointments
There are two options for blocking students from booking appointments in the Trac System.

Other Scheduling Blocks has three primary functions. Preventing students from booking appointments based on their prior appointment statuses, preventing booking based on their student status, and preventing students from booking consecutive appointments.

Students Max Missed allows you to change the status of a student if they’ve passed a threshold of missed appointments, that status would then prevent them from booking additional appointments until they’ve been excused or the counter has been reset.

In this Newsletter, we’ll be going over the configuration of both these preferences.

Other Scheduling Blocks


Configuring the Preference

Trac Navigation > Search Glass > Center Profiles > [Your Profile] > Prefs > Scheduling > Other Scheduling Blocks.

We have a few preferences available to us:

  • Maximum of [X] appts with status = [Status] from MM/DD/YYYY to MM/DD/YYYY
Two of these preferences are available, so you can have restrictions on more than one status. These do exactly what they say on the tin, prevent the student from booking an appointment if they have more than [Number] [Status] appointments since [Date].
  • Prevent booking when student status is [Status].
This applies to both center and special status.
  • Prevent booking for more than [X] consecutive appointmointments same consultant,…
Prevent [X] number of back-to-back appointments.
  • …for the same student
Specifically back-to-back appointments from the same student.


The next time a student goes to book an appointment, the Trac System will check their previous appointments in the specified date range and determine whether or not they have permission to book another one.

Students Max Missed


Configuring the Preference

Go to Trac Navigation > Search Glass > Center Profiles > [Your Profile] > Prefs > Scheduling > Appointment Status & Management. Here, you will find the two relevant preferences.

  • Student max missed: [X] appts, since: [MM/DD/YYYY]
How many appointments since [date] can the student miss before their status is changed.
  • Change Center Student Status to:
If the student has missed [X] appointments, change their center status to [Status] (Inactive, Blocked, etc).

Once you’ve configured these settings, click save.


System Pref: StudentAccess

“Student Max Missed” doesn’t block students from booking appointments in and of itself, it only changes their status. That status is what determines their ability to book an appointment.

Go to Trac Navigation > Trac Man > Utilities and Prefs > System Prefs > StudentAccess.


This will bring you to a menu with several student permission options, but the main field we’re looking for is “Access Based on Status”. Once the student’s status is changed by the above preference, how do their permissions change?

Add your status types, then click on them to change their color. Blank or excluded statuses will default to green, full access.

  • Green – Full Access, what students would normally have.
  • Red – No Access, the student will be prevented from logging in.
  • Blue – No Appointments, the student cannot book appointments, but otherwise have normal access.
  • Message for No Appt Students – If you set their status to “no appointments”, you can create a custom message that appears on these students’ home screen, as seen in the above screenshot.

Click save once you’ve configured this to your liking.


And you’re all set. The Trac System runs a nightly process that checks appointment statuses to determine if any permissions need to be changed.

To reset missed appointments, for a new semester or otherwise, see our Newsletter on this topic here

More Questions?
We hope that you found this article helpful, and as always if you have any questions about this or any other features, please feel free to let us know by emailing or by submitting a ticket.
Thank you for your continued support!